Description
Sources Sought Air Combat Command Contracting Squadron, Langley AFB VA, is in the process of determining the acquisition strategy to obtain nonpersonal services for Weapons School Aircrew Training and Courseware Development at Nellis AFB, NV. The period of performance will cover a one-year base period with four, one-year options. The government expects to make an award on or about 20 Aug 02, with a one month phase in (Sep 02) and performance start date of 1 Oct 02. This acquisition will be issued as a Request For Proposal (RFP) on or about 2 Apr 02. Draft Statement of Work (SOW) will be posted on FedBizOpps starting on or about 18 Jan 02. Interested parties should review these documents and provide any comments via e-mail to this office. The Air Force will consider and respond to all inputs received. Industry response is encouraged to ensure all parties have maximum opportunity to participate in this acquisition. The government plans to use the Internet and e-mail as the primary means of disseminating and exchanging information. Hard copies will not be made available. The applicable North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) is 611512. The government seeks industry input to determine if this acquisition should be a total set-aside under the auspice of the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) Part 19.
